The Scottish Ministers make the following Order in exercise of the powers conferred by section 134(7) of the Public Services Reform (Scotland) Act 2010(1).

Citation, commencement and interpretation

1.—(1) This Order may be cited as the Public Services Reform (Scotland) Act 2010 (Commencement No. 8) Order 2024 and comes into force on 19 June 2024.

(2) In this Order, “the Act” means the Public Services Reform (Scotland) Act 2010.

Appointed days

2.—(1) Subject to paragraph (3), the day appointed for the coming into force of the provisions of the Act specified in column 1 of the table in schedule 1 (the subject matter of which is specified in column 2 of that table) is 19 June 2024.

(2) Subject to paragraph (3), the day appointed for the coming into force of the provisions of the Act specified in column 1 of the table in schedule 2 (the subject matter of which is specified in column 2 of that table) is 19 June 2025.

(3) A provision in column 1 of either table comes into force in accordance with paragraph (1) or paragraph (2) only for the purpose specified in column 3.

EXPLANATORY NOTE

(This note is not part of the Order)

This Order brings sections 108 to 110 of the Public Services Reform (Scotland) Act 2010 (“the Act”) further into force with certain exceptions. Sections 108 to 110 relate to health care. Scrutiny and improvement and have already been commenced as regards Healthcare Improvement Scotland’s (“HIS”) functions in relation to independent hospitals, private psychiatric hospitals and independent clinics. The effect of this Order is that HIS’s functions in relation to independent medical agencies are commenced. The insertion of section 10Z9(1)(a) of the National Health Service (Scotland) Act 1978 by section 108 of the Act is not commenced until 19 June 2025 so that, while independent medical agencies will be subject to regulation by HIS from 19 June 2024 and can be registered from that date, it is not an offence not to be registered. The offence provision comes into force on 19 June 2025.

Sections 103, 109, 132, 133 and 134 of the Act came into force on Royal Assent (28th April 2010).
